Job DescriptionA-Line Staffing is now hiring a Family Nurse Practitioner - Primary Care. This will be full time.

Family Nurse Practitioner - Primary Care Hours
- Schedule is 7 days in a row for 6 weeks, then 7 days off in a row for 6 weeks.
- Hours of operation -M-F 8:30am – 7:30pm, Sat 9:00am – 5:30pm, Sun 9:00am – 4:30pm
- Possibility of picking up occasional shifts during that time, but not guaranteed
Family Nurse Practitioner - Primary Care Compensation
- The pay for this position is $80.00 an hour
- Benefits are available to full-time employees
- A 401(k) with a company match is available for full-time employees.
Family Nurse Practitioner - Primary CareResponsibilities
- Educate patients on maintaining proper health to influence quality outcomes.
- Evaluate, make recommendations, co-manage and treat patients' medical needs for safe and high-quality treatment.
- Document all patient care within an electronic health record.
- Respond to patient care inquiries throughout the day
- Increase patient engagement and satisfaction through integration of feedback from patients, management, and professional colleagues.
- Resolve conflict using appropriate management techniques.
- Cultivate relationships among practice employees and retail store colleagues.
- Balance priorities to manage patient care and needs.
- Manage clinical and non-clinical tasks.
- Adapt to new models of patient care for clinic efficiency.
- Help with hiring and development of Practice employees. Enhance operational effectiveness, emphasizing cost containment without jeopardizing important innovation or quality of care.
- Validates insurance coverage and incorporates knowledge into care plan
Family Nurse Practitioner - Primary Care Requirements
- FNP License
- 1 + years of experience of primary care, urgent care, hospital experience preferred
